Facility Description:
The Great American Beer Hall is a 17,000 square foot tap room-style, American craft brewery
beer hall that will offer a wide array of the most popular craft beers from New England and the
broader United States. Cocktails, wine, and other beverages will be available as well. The
GABH’s first floor features a 17,000 square foot tap room / beer hall and a 4,800 sq. foot
outdoor beer garden. Interior and exterior mezzanine levels round out the facility's design.
Job Description:
Bar Staff
Primary Purpose of Job:
Wait/Bar staff ensure a memorable experience for our guests by serving food and beverage
items in an efficient, pleasant manner. All service staff follow proper etiquette procedures and
can handle themselves in the utmost professional manner.
Major Responsibilities include but not limited to:
· Create a warm, friendly, relaxed atmosphere for the enjoyment of our guests.
· Maintain a clean, neat, professional appearance always in accordance with established dress
codes.
· Must be able to lift 30 LBS
· Assess customers’ needs and preferences and make recommendations
· Comply with all food and beverage regulations
· Be a team player and have the ability to work closely with others.
· Effectively handle complaints and communicate them through the proper channels.
· Work with a “sense of urgency” on behalf of our guests.
Job Tasks/List:
· To efficiently serve food and drinks in a friendly and courteous manner. To follow the service
sequence and standards of the club, according to the training manual.
· To take food and beverage orders and be able to communicate both verbally and in writing
the content of the orders with co-workers, as well as to correctly order them in the POS
system.
· To have complete knowledge of all menu items including preparation of those items.
· To assure that food and drink preparation and presentation are proper throughout the
guests’ experience.
· To ensure proper set-up and maintenance of the service station, tables and common areas
throughout the establishment.
· Knowledge of and adherence to all uniform requirements; to be always professional in both
appearance and manner.
· Knowledge of, respect for and adherence to all staff privileges and responsibilities.
· To be prepared to seat guests in the absence of a manager or host.
· To work well as a team member with the entire staff.
· To be aware of all state laws pertaining to the sale and service of liquor and alcoholic
beverages.
· Updates job knowledge by participating in staff training opportunities.
